How to Get Rid of Dog Poop Smell From Shoes

Last updated on January 19th, 2022

Dogs are a man’s best friend, and with that title comes great responsibility. One of those responsibilities is scooping up after your pup, no matter where they go. Even if you do clean up every time, the unfortunate truth is that dog poop can sometimes leave behind an unpleasant smell.

If you’re struggling to get rid of the smell from your shoes, don’t worry – we’ve got you covered on how to get rid of dog poop smell from shoes. Poop happens. And when your dog takes a dump on your shoes. But don’t worry, there are ways to get rid of that pesky dog poop smell from your shoes!

Tools and Materials

  • Aluminum foil
  • Hanger
  • Rubber gloves
  • Disposable plastic bag or container

A Stepwise Guide on How to Get Rid of Dog Poop Smell From Shoes

Step 1: Pick Up the Dog Poop and Gloves

The first thing you need to do is pick up all of your dog’s poop. Use a scoop or plastic bag, and ensure that no part of the feces remains behind. The reason for this is that even if you remove all of it from your shoes, there might still be particles leftover which will cause the smell to remain.

Also, it would be best to put gloves on when doing this because apart from coming in contact with feces, bare human hands are also exposed to all sorts of bacteria, including E-coli which can make people sick. If possible, ask somebody else to help you pick up your dog’s poop. This will lessen your workload considerably while also saving time.

Step 2: Use Baking Soda and Aluminum Foil

Baking soda is known to be an excellent method when it comes to disinfecting and deodorizing. Take some baking soda, spread it on the inside of your shoes, and let it sit overnight. This will help eliminate any odor that your shoes have or remove. You can also sprinkle some baking powder into your shoes after you put them away just before taking them out again for use.

Use Baking Soda

Another technique that you can do is to mix 1/3 cup of vinegar with two tablespoons of baking soda in a spray bottle, shake well until the ingredients are mixed evenly, spray this mixture onto your shoe’s interior, wait for two minutes or so, then brush off dirt using an old toothbrush. Do not forget to rinse your shoes with clean water after this procedure. This is a crucial step in how to get rid of dog poop smell from shoes.

Step 3: Coat the Shoes With Aluminum Foil

After you have picked up all of your dog’s poop, it is now time to coat the insides of your shoes using aluminum foil. How does this work? When you place an acidic material on top of aluminum, a chemical reaction will happen, which causes hydrogen gas to be released. This gas has a solid ability to get rid of foul odors because it attaches itself perfectly to molecules that cause unpleasant smells.

So first, cut pieces of aluminum foil, so they are large enough to cover the inside surface area of your shoe. Then take one piece at a time and bend them into shape, so they fit nicely onto the inner part of your footwear. How long should you do this? You can keep your shoes covered with aluminum foil overnight or until the smell of dog poop is no longer present.

Step 4: Freeze the shoes

If you have a shoe rack, place the footwear into it and position them at its lowest level. If not, just lay your shoes flat on any surface that is large enough to hold them. Make sure that the dogs are inside the house if you want to do this because there might be a possibility that they can get in contact with your footwear and lick or chew on them while you won’t be around.

How long should you leave your shoes alone? According to experts, 24 hours should be enough time for hydrogen sulfide molecules to get out of your shoes which causes the smell of dog poop to disappear.

Step 5: Clean Your Shoes

Get rid of anything like grass or dirt on the shoes. This will make it easier to clean your shoes thoroughly. Once you’ve removed all debris, rinse out your gloves and take off the outer layer; this is where most of the moisture lies. You can then proceed with the cleaning by using soap or any other shampoo which does not contain bleach or ammonia (bleach-based products are harmful to dogs).

Clean Your Shoes

Next, get a toothbrush and scrub down both sides of each shoe until they’re spotless. When done washing them, wring them out before putting them back on.

Step 6: Dry Out Your Shoes

You need to remove excess water from the surface of the shoes by placing them near something that emits heat, such as an electrical heater or a space heater, to dry them faster. Another method involves using a hairdryer in a cold setting.

However, you risk burning yourself and your shoes by doing this, so make sure that you take preventive measures such as putting aluminum foil around the soles of the shoes and protecting the edges with duct tape before turning on any electrical appliances near them.

Step 7: Use Odor Remover

This is a simple yet very effective way to get rid of the dog poop smell from shoes. How? Pour baking soda or any other enzyme-producing materials such as activated charcoal, zeolite crystals, and sulfur-based catalysts into the area where the smell has been most noticeable (e.g., on the bottom of your shoe).

After doing this, leave them overnight and make sure that they will be undisturbed because moving them might cause these odor absorber materials to fall off. You can keep applying it almost daily until you no longer feel any hint of foul odors coming from your footwear. It can depend on how potent the smell is and how many of these materials you’ve used.

You Can Check It Out to Disinfect Shoes After Plantar Wart

Step 8: Make Your Shoe Deodorizer Spray

It would help if you had hydrogen peroxide, an effective deodorizer, some liquid soap (dishwashing soap can work best), baking soda, and distilled water. How do you make it? Mix one part of hydrogen peroxide with two pieces of liquid dishwashing soap in a bowl or container with a lid.

Add enough baking soda to produce a thick paste so everything will not move around when you shake the mixture up. Stir it up until they are thoroughly blended together. Once done, transfer your homemade spray into a sealable plastic baggie. You need to wait for at least 24 hours so that all chemical reactions have time to occur within the solution.

 Make Your Shoe Deodorizer Spray

Just spray it onto your shoes until they are thoroughly soaked, leave them for 30 minutes to an hour and then rinse. These steps will help you in how to get rid of dog poop smell from shoes.

Tips and Warnings


  • If you have a small yard, consider using a kiddie pool to contain the mess while still allowing your pet to enjoy it.
  • Use doggy poop bags for cleaning up the poop. These are available at most stores and come in packs of 100 or more. They can be used, so they are definitely worth the investment!
  • If you have to clean up after your dog outside, be sure to do so on a surface that is far away from the inside of your home. Once you come inside, try cleaning your shoes with hydrogen peroxide and baking soda. Spray the mixture onto the shoe and let it sit for about 10 minutes before scrubbing it off with an old toothbrush or rag. This will help get rid of the smell and any stains on your shoes caused by dirt or grass.
Use Doggy Poop Bags


  1. Never use the smelliest shoes you have, as they will only make the dog poop smell even worse. Also, if you are trying to avoid getting the smell on your hand, don’t pick up the poop with your hands. Use a shovel or baggie scoop to pick it up instead.
  2. Remember that it is not always easy to get rid of the dog poop smell from shoes because some dogs have digestive problems and eat feces. If this is what your situation smells like, then go ahead and follow all these steps but know that it may take more time for you to eliminate the odor.
  3. If you can still see any residue or traces of poop on the shoe after removing as much as possible, treat it as you would any other stain and put some water on a cloth and wipe it off.
  4. After you’ve done all that, let the shoes dry outside in the sun if possible (this helps to get rid of lingering odors also). The final step is to purchase some odor removers. There are sprays available at pet stores made explicitly for this purpose. If they don’t work, try using vinegar-soaked rags or baking soda and leave them inside the shoe overnight. You might need to repeat these steps several times before all the smell is gone, but it will eventually disappear if you’re consistent with your efforts.


We hope you have learned how to get rid of dog poop smell from shoes. If you’re tired of the foul odor that your dog’s poop emits, try using these five simple steps to rid yourself of it for good. You can’t get any easier than this!

